In excess of 7 million people worldwide die of coronary heart disease each year. Only one-third of these heart attack victims recover completely. The remainder suffer the consequences of myocardial infarction and its ill fated remodeling process, resulting in chronic congestive heart failure. This malady alone is the leading cause of hospital admissions in the United States. New breakthroughs in stem cell therapy and tissue engineering have promised to reverse this dismal outcome by cardiovascular repair. World authorities, including scientists and regulatory authorities, have joined in a collaborative effort to present for the reader the first collective review of stem cell therapy for the treatment of cardiovascular disease. These contributions in basic science, pre-clinical and clinical experience guided by the regulatory pathways, assure a rapid course of translational research and clinical trials. The contents of this publication will become a prerequisite for those preparing to meet the challenges of this exciting and potentially rewarding field of stem cell research.

"Stem Cell and Gene Therapy for Heart Failure" is a state-of-the-art reference that combines the both the breadth and depth of information available in one place. Stem cell and gene therapy is the most cutting edge therapy currently available for patients with heart failure and the therapy has progressed to availability in multiple clinical trials. Each section of this resource includes trials from contributors and specialists from around the world that have been completed to date as well as planned for the future, making this an important resource for cardiology researchers, basic science clinicians, fellows, residents, students, as well as industry.
Includes coverage of the three areas with the greatest clinical trials to date: Chronic Limb Ischemia, Chronic Angina, and Acute MI.Provides the current understanding of harnessing the body s native repair mechanisms.Offers future perspectives outlining prospective directions, new trials and exploring unanswered questions.
